Given below are two statements: one is labelled as Assertion A and the other is labelled as Reason R
Assertion A: A Biology teacher while teaching 'cell' to a class may write an instructional objective - "The students will be able to draw a diagram of a cell".
Reason R: Drawing diagrams improves drawing skill of the students.

Show Hint

In A-R questions, read the assertion, then say "BECAUSE" and read the reason. If it sounds illogical in the context of the subject (Biology), they are not connected.
